    I also need help in remembering the name of a game

    I played it very long time ago... so don't remember that many details.

    It's a graphical text based adventure (meaning text game, with pictures). I think the screen was divided into two, with the picture above and the text below. It had very cool art.

    So I am not 100% sure about this next part, I could be confusing it with another game:
    ok so it was a Sci Fi game. You were on another planet and you had to get to your ship and repair it and get away from the planet (like I said not sure about this )

    Ok so here is the part that I am sure about:
    There was this alley in the game with thugs in it. If you went through the alley you got mugged and lost all your money, and then you couldnt win the game. The solution to this puzzle is that you had to deposit your money in a bank, then cross the alley (and get mugged but then it doesnt matter because you had no money on you) and then withdraw the money on the other side. I remember this part clearly because took me weeks to figure out this puzzle because I did not know that you could deposit money into a bank, and I was very happy when I finally solved it and beat the game.

    Anyone have any idea? Hope this is enough to go on...
